Amazon FNSKU label or GSI barcode required for FBA?

Dear Forum,

I am finding printing postage labels through Amazon a real headache due to formatting issues,
compared to printing through Royal Mail’s Click and Drop. So, I have decided to try Amazon’s FBA ‘small and light’ programme to fulfil some of my better selling items in the run up to Christmas.

I sell my own Christmas cards and have a GTIN exemption, so I do not have a barcode of any sort on the product or packaging. I currently fulfil the orders myself.

When I transfer my product from FBM to FBA, will Amazon generate the required Amazon FNSKU label that I would then need to print and apply to my greeting card outer sleeve?

Is this all I would need, or do I still need to purchase EAN barcodes through the GS1.org website?

Check the costs first
If they are letters , fba is more expensive than mfn

Yes, you will need to print out the FNSKU barcode and affix it to all your products

You shouldn’t need to buy barcodes from GS1
